The specialized freight trucking industry in the United States is a significant economic force, worth over $125 billion annually. This robust sector is experiencing steady growth, driven primarily by nationwide infrastructure projects and the increasing demand for renewable energy transport.
Scale is a defining characteristic of this industry, with more than 10 million oversize/overweight permits issued annually across the country. These permits primarily facilitate the transport of construction equipment, generators, turbines, and agricultural machinery.
Most heavy hauls involve substantial loads weighing between 40,000 to 120,000 pounds and spanning up to 20 feet wide, highlighting the specialized expertise required for safe and efficient transport.
California stands out among the top three states for oversize transport demand, a position attributed to its bustling ports, extensive agricultural operations, and thriving technology manufacturing centers.
Coastal states like California face additional complexity due to environmental protection zones along transport routes, with approximately 15% of heavy hauls involving marine-related industries.
Customer expectations in this specialized industry are clear and demanding. A recent industry survey revealed that 92% of heavy equipment buyers consider on-time delivery and damage-free transport their top priorities.

All oversize loads entering the City of Sidney, Fremont County, must conform to the requirements set by the Iowa Department of Transportation.
In general, any vehicle over 12 feet in width, 14 feet in height, and within the Class 3 weight category (over 80,001 lbs but not exceeding 90,000 lbs for divisible loads, and over 80,001 lbs for non-divisible loads with a single permit) should obtain an oversize load permit from the Sidney Public Works Department.
Sidney requires adherence to designated routes to minimize disruptions and ensure public safety; loads must be properly secured and flagged according to Iowa state regulations.
Escort vehicles are required in Sidney for loads exceeding 16 feet in width or 18 feet in height. Additionally, escort vehicles may be mandated for loads that are unusually long or heavy, as determined by the Sidney Public Works Department on a case-by-case basis.
For police escorts, the Fremont County Sheriff's Office must be contacted in advance to arrange for escort services, and fees will be charged according to their schedule, typically ranging from $50 to $100 per hour per officer, plus any additional administrative costs.
To apply for an oversize load permit in Sidney, applicants can visit the Iowa Department of Transportation's website or contact the Sidney Public Works Department directly via phone at (712) 294-2141 or in person.
Applicants are required to provide detailed information about the load, including dimensions, weight, route, and travel dates. Documentation must include proof of insurance and a detailed route plan.
In Sidney, oversize loads are restricted from traveling during peak traffic hours (7-9 am and 4-6 pm, Monday through Friday) unless otherwise approved by the Sidney Public Works Department.
Seasonal restrictions may apply during periods of extreme weather, such as heavy snowfall or flooding, which may necessitate route alterations or temporary halt of oversize load movements.
Certain residential neighborhoods and historic districts are restricted to oversize loads; alternative routes must be planned accordingly to avoid these areas.
The standard permit fee for oversize loads in Sidney is $25, with additional fees based on the complexity of the route and the size of the load. For example, loads exceeding certain dimensions or weights may incur extra charges.
Fees can vary depending on the distance traveled within the city limits and the need for escort services or special routing. Detailed fee information can be obtained from the Sidney Public Works Department.
